Image of Ron's Artichoke and Two Cheese Frittata
Prep Time:10 mins
Cook Time:20 mins
Total Time:30 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 8 pieces Large eggs
  • 1 cup Canned artichoke hearts (quartered)
  • 0.5 cup Sh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 0.25 cup Grated Parmesan cheese
  • 0.25 cup Heavy cream
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 2 cloves Minced garlic
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on Ground black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on Chopped f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, heavy cream, salt, and pepper until well combined.

Step 3

Heat the olive oil in a medium, oven-safe skillet over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.

Step 4

Add the artichoke hearts to the skillet and cook for 2–3 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they are lightly browned.

Step 5

Pour the egg mixture over the artichokes in the skillet. Gently stir to distribute the artichokes evenly across the pan.

Step 6

S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ese and grated Parmesan cheese evenly over the egg mixture.

Step 7

Cook the frittata on the stovetop for 3–5 minutes, or until the edges start to set.

Step 8

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the frittata is puffed and the center is fully set.

Step 9

Remove the skillet from the oven and let it cool for 2–3 minutes before slicing.

Step 10

Garnish with chopped parsley, if desired, and serve warm.
